Much amusement

is to be had while reading Ursula Vernon's book Nurk; the strange, surprising adventures of a (somewhat) brave shrew.

Nurk had seen some unusual things in the last two days, but he hadn't come so far that he was going to just accept the word of a talking rock. Besides, he was pretty sure that--
"Rocks don't talk," he said warily."
"I'm not talking," said the rock. "You've obviously gone crazy and are hearing voices."
While Nurk had been doubting his sanity a bit--particularly since he'd agreed to rescue the prince--he was fairly sure that there was quite a long distance between mildly foolhardy and hearing the landscape talk. He steered away from the rock, giving it a wide berth.
"I don't think I'm that crazy."
"Crazy people never do," said the rock matter-of-factly. "But it's easily proved. Just come over to the rock and see for yourself if it's talking. Then you'll know if you're crazy or not."


There. A teaser. Now go, and buy a wonderful book for someone for Christmas. :)
